Output 0333309987311d929fd7325b2a9d594760742f7d789520f72b6b0ccda8db7419:26

value
1188586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8ec27a3b5389e0f55ef5f80c0607bb56e8c7e36 OP_EQUAL
address
3QPCQSh4LNthhc42vuJhsjtCViAqhRQdpp
transaction
0333309987311d929fd7325b2a9d594760742f7d789520f72b6b0ccda8db7419
confirmations
276543
spent
true